> the printers
> 
> HP OfficeJet Pro K550
> HP OfficeJet Pro K850
> 
> are not listed in the file
> 
> /usr/share/hplip/data/xml/models.xml

You have to look at all data/xml/*.xml files for valid models. For
example the K550 is in the HPLIP-0.9.6.xml file.

> but they are correctly working with HPLIP and HPIJS (up to 
> now I tested only the K850 but the K550 is also missing). 
> "hp-setup" and "lpinfo -v" show the printer.
> 
> Is /usr/share/hplip/data/xml/models.xml not used any more to 
> determine whether a printer is supported by HPLIP or not? How 
> do the "hp" CUPS backend and "hp-setup" find out whether a 
> detected printer is supported by HPLIP?

Yes, the models.xml file is still used. See above.
